Safe Harbor is pleased to present a free seminar, sponsored by a grant from

Bank of America, on Non-Drug Approaches for Children Diagnosed with

" ADD/ADHD. "

 

The seminar will be held on December 11, 2003, at The University Club of

Pasadena, 175 N. Oakland Ave., Pasadena, CA 91101, phone 626-793-5157, from

7:00 p.m. to 9:00 p.m. It will be in the University Club's library

upstairs. Valet parking is provided free of charge (space is limited so

please carpool if possible). The seminar is offered free to the public.

 

Speaking will be Dan Stradford, President of Safe Harbor, and Cathie

Lippman, M.D. Dr. Lippman is an expert in the uses of diet, nutrition,

homeopathy and herbs to help children who have behavior problems, learning

issues, recurrent infections or other health problems.

 

Come and see " Dr. Stix " in action! Steve Stockmal, author of Drumstick

Spinology -- the art of drumstick spinning, who was a big hit at our Third

Annual Awards Benefit in October, will make a special appearance. See

Stockmal's techniques in action, which are now used as focusing drills to

help children labeled with ADD, as an alternative to drug treatment.
